The genuine basement sealing is generally a multi-step procedure by itself. It generally starts with plugging any cracks visible from the interior of the foundation and basement walls. A fine coating of waterproofing paint (NOT damp-proofing, but waterproofing) is the second part of the procedure. Then you polish it away by discovering all the holes (windows, ducts, pipes, etc.) between the interior of the basement and the exterior, and caulk or otherwise seal around them.

Shielding your home with basement waterproofing will also protect the foundation of your house. When water assembles by your foundation, the soil around your foundation will become soft. The soft soil isn't strong enough to support the weight of your house, so your house will actually sink lower into the earth. When your house sinks, it does not do so symmetrically. This will cause your foundation to crack, causing more water leakage. This water leakage will enable water to easily find its way into your home, boosting mold growing and possibly ruining your valuables.

The way a price of Foundation Repair is determined is dependent upon the quantity of damage, underpinning process, substance, and number of piers required for proper support and leveling. To get an accurate approximation typically demands a thorough foundation inspection that can last from 30 minutes to several hours determined by the construction.
